Designing for playful interactions and the virtues of modularity
Jonathan Bobrow is the founder of smart tabletop game company Move38, a former MIT Media Lab researcher, design engineer at AI-enabled semiconductor company Nanotronics, and a Baukunst Collective member. Jonathan likes to describe himself as an artist, designer, inventor, programmer, and activist—a combination truly deserving of the creative technologist title.
